Output e6bfb33ed1123a60aae132c6c9e47db382d307cc0c34991fe58aedca377217bf:0

value
27681
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c26e46df26b077b9a4471b1b1a4e5d3142be55e106a139b9f83ba58cc654b685
address
bc1pcfhydhexkpmmnfz8rvd35njax9ptu40pq6snnw0c8wjce3j5k6zs870xns
transaction
e6bfb33ed1123a60aae132c6c9e47db382d307cc0c34991fe58aedca377217bf
spent
true